#d848df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d848df is composed of 84.7% red, 28.2%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.1% cyan, 67.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 297.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.2% and a lightness of 57.8%. #d848df color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#b100bf.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#d848df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d848df has RGB values of R:216, G:72,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14174431.

Shades and Tints of #d848df
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fceffc is the lightest one.
